I didn’t think the 04’s still had EGR. I deleted it on my 02, just removed the stuff and added a block off plate. This was required for the blower I put on it but the system is worthless anyway. If you go that way you’ll need to delete it in the tune. If you’re running a cam you’ll most likely need a tune anyway so you could just take care of both those. Blackbear Performance does my tunes through an Autocal I bought, data logs and tunes are sent via email and the service is good for as long as you keep the vehicle ie retunes for no additional cost.
